The cheapest way to get from Bar-sur-Aube to Dijon is to drive which costs €20 - €30 and takes 1h 31m.
The fastest way to get from Bar-sur-Aube to Dijon is to drive which takes 1h 31m and costs €20 - €30.
Yes, there is a direct train departing from Bar-sur-Aube and arriving at Dijon Ville. Services depart twice daily, and operate Monday to Saturday. The journey takes approximately 1h 39m.
The distance between Bar-sur-Aube and Dijon is 158 km. The road distance is 134.9 km.
The best way to get from Bar-sur-Aube to Dijon without a car is to train which takes 1h 39m and costs €26 - €55.
The train from Bar-Sur-Aube to Dijon Ville takes 1h 39m including transfers and departs twice daily.
Bar-sur-Aube to Dijon train services, operated by Société Nationale des Chemins de fer Français (SNCF), depart from Bar-sur-Aube station.
Bar-sur-Aube to Dijon train services, operated by Société Nationale des Chemins de fer Français (SNCF), arrive at Dijon Ville station.
Yes, the driving distance between Bar-sur-Aube to Dijon is 135 km. It takes approximately 1h 31m to drive from Bar-sur-Aube to Dijon.
